노코드
노코드 & 바이브 코딩 완벽 가이드: 코딩 없이 만드는 모든 방법
Waveon Team
3/25/2026
0 min read
코딩 없이 만드는 시대가 왔다
한때 디지털 제품을 만든다는 것은 곧 개발자를 구하고, 기획 문서를 정리하고, 몇 주에서 몇 달 동안 구현을 기다리는 일을 의미했습니다. 하지만 지금은 상황이 크게 달라졌습니다. 노코드와 바이브 코딩, 그리고 로우코드 같은 접근 방식이 보편화되면서 아이디어를 가진 사람이 직접 화면을 만들고, 기능을 연결하고, 시장 반응을 검증할 수 있게 되었습니다.
이 변화의 핵심은 기술 자체보다 인터페이스의 변화에 있습니다. 이제는 시각적인 조합 방식이나 자연어 지시 방식으로도 상당한 수준의 결과를 만들 수 있습니다. 오늘날의 제작 환경은 문제를 얼마나 명확히 정의하고 빠르게 실행하느냐에 따라 성과가 갈리는 구조로 바뀌고 있습니다.
이 허브 글은 노코드와 바이브 코딩을 처음 접하는 사람에게 전체 지형도를 제공하고, 어떤 주제부터 읽으면 좋을지 안내하는 출발점 역할을 합니다.
4가지 핵심 영역
노코드와 바이브 코딩을 제대로 이해하려면 개념, 도구, 실행 방법, 활용 사례를 구분해서 보는 것이 좋습니다. 아래 네 영역은 이 주제를 가장 체계적으로 파악하는 데 필요한 핵심 축입니다.
노코드 개념과 입문
노코드가 무엇인지, 왜 등장했는지, 어떤 문제를 해결하는지부터 이해하고 싶다면 이 영역부터 시작하세요. 개념을 먼저 잡아두면 이후 도구 비교나 활용 사례를 볼 때 기준점이 생깁니다.
👉 노코드(Nocode)란? 개념부터 시작까지 완벽 가이드
노코드 툴 추천과 비교
개념을 이해한 뒤에는 어떤 툴을 써야 할지 고민하게 됩니다. 웹사이트 중심인지, 앱 제작 중심인지, 자동화 중심인지에 따라 적합한 도구가 다릅니다.
바이브 코딩
자연어로 원하는 결과를 설명하고 AI와 협업해 페이지나 기능을 만들어 보고 싶다면 바이브 코딩 영역이 핵심입니다. 노코드와의 차이, 작동 방식, 대표 툴까지 이해할 수 있습니다.
👉 바이브 코딩 완벽 가이드: AI로 코딩하는 새로운 방법
노코드 활용법
노코드를 실제로 어디에 써야 할지 궁금하다면 활용 사례 영역을 보는 것이 가장 빠릅니다. BM 검증, MVP, 웹사이트, 자동화, 마케팅 운영 패턴을 중심으로 정리되어 있습니다.
👉 노코드 활용법 가이드: 개발자 없이 만드는 실전 사례 모음
노코드, 바이브 코딩, 로우코드: 무엇이 다른가
세 방식은 모두 개발 진입 장벽을 낮추지만 접근이 다릅니다. 노코드는 시각적인 인터페이스 안에서 컴포넌트와 기능을 조합해 만드는 방식입니다. 바이브 코딩은 자연어를 입력해 AI가 코드나 화면을 생성하도록 하는 방식입니다. 로우코드는 이 둘의 중간에 가까우며, 기본 구조는 시각적으로 구성하되 필요한 부분에는 직접 코드를 넣어 확장하는 방식입니다.
쉽게 말해 노코드는 "정해진 블록을 잘 조합하는 능력", 바이브 코딩은 "원하는 결과를 명확하게 설명하는 능력", 로우코드는 "시각적 빌더와 코드 수정 능력을 함께 쓰는 능력"에 가깝습니다.
실제 운영에서는 세 방식이 경쟁 관계라기보다 연속선 위에 있습니다. 노코드로 시작하고, 특정 한계에서 로우코드로 확장하고, 일부 페이지는 바이브 코딩으로 빠르게 생성해 붙이는 식의 혼합 전략도 충분히 가능합니다.
나에게 맞는 방법 찾기
어떤 방식부터 시작할지는 현재 목표에 따라 다릅니다. 아이디어 검증과 시장 반응 확인이 우선이라면 노코드가 대체로 가장 빠릅니다. 특정 스타일의 페이지를 빠르게 여러 버전으로 만들어야 한다면 바이브 코딩이 적합합니다. 기존 시스템과 연결하면서 일부만 커스터마이징하고 싶다면 로우코드를 검토할 만합니다.
선택 기준은 단순합니다. 빠른 검증이 우선이면 노코드, 자유로운 생성과 반복 실험이 우선이면 바이브 코딩, 확장성과 세밀한 제어가 중요하면 로우코드입니다. 처음부터 완벽한 선택을 하려 하기보다, 가장 시급한 목표에 맞는 방식으로 시작하고 필요 시 다음 단계로 이동하는 것이 현실적입니다.
자주 묻는 질문
1. 노코드와 바이브 코딩의 차이는 무엇인가요?
노코드는 시각적인 인터페이스 안에서 기능을 조합하는 방식이고, 바이브 코딩은 자연어로 원하는 결과를 설명해 AI가 코드나 화면을 생성하도록 하는 방식입니다.
2. 프로그래밍을 전혀 모르는 사람도 시작할 수 있나요?
가능합니다. 노코드는 특히 비개발자 친화적이고, 바이브 코딩도 기초 지식 없이 시작할 수 있습니다. 다만 사용자 흐름, 페이지 구조 같은 기본 개념은 이해하는 것이 좋습니다.
3. 노코드로 만든 서비스에 한계가 있나요?
매우 복잡한 기능, 고성능 요구사항, 독자적인 시스템 설계가 핵심인 경우에는 한계가 생길 수 있습니다. 하지만 초기 검증과 많은 운영 시나리오는 노코드로도 충분합니다.
4. 로우코드는 노코드와 어떻게 다른가요?
로우코드는 기본 구조는 시각적으로 만들되, 필요한 부분에 코드를 직접 추가해 확장하는 방식입니다. 노코드보다 유연하지만 더 많은 기술 이해가 필요합니다.
5. 어떤 방법부터 시작하는 것이 좋을까요?
대부분은 노코드부터 시작하는 것이 현실적입니다. 빠르게 만들고 시장 반응을 보는 데 유리하기 때문입니다.
함께 읽으면 좋은 글
이 글은 전체 지형도를 설명하는 역할에 가깝습니다. 실제로 실행하려면 개념, 도구, 사례를 각각 따로 보며 자신에게 맞는 흐름을 찾아야 합니다. 지금 내게 필요한 것이 "이해"인지, "도구 선택"인지, "빠른 제작"인지, "운영 자동화"인지를 먼저 정하면 학습 경로가 단순해집니다.




